Heim >PHP-Framework >Laravel >Was können die Fehler-Debugging-Tools von Laravel?
Laravel ist ein sehr beliebtes PHP-Entwicklungsframework, das den Entwicklungsprozess von Webanwendungen vereinfacht und gleichzeitig leistungsstarke Tools zur Fehlerbehebung bereitstellt. Im eigentlichen Entwicklungsprozess ist die Fehlerbehebung ein unvermeidlicher Bestandteil, und die von Laravel bereitgestellten Fehler-Debugging-Tools können Entwicklern dabei helfen, Fehler schnell zu lokalisieren und zu beheben.
Die Fehler-Debugging-Tools von Laravel umfassen hauptsächlich Folgendes:
Während des Entwicklungsprozesses treten zwangsläufig verschiedene Fehler auf, z. B. Syntaxfehler, Logikfehler usw. Laravel bietet eine Standardfehlerseite, die automatisch Fehlerinformationen anzeigt, wenn in der Anwendung ein Fehler auftritt. Auf dieser Seite können Entwickler detaillierte Fehlerinformationen einsehen, einschließlich Fehlertyp, Anzahl der Codezeilen, Fehlerinformationen usw.
Laravel bietet eine leistungsstarke Protokollierungsfunktion, die Informationen zur Anwendungsausführung, Fehlerinformationen usw. aufzeichnen kann. Entwickler können Informationen in Protokolldateien aufzeichnen, indem sie ihrem Code Methoden der Log-Klasse hinzufügen. Protokolldateien werden standardmäßig im Verzeichnis storage/logs gespeichert. Entwickler können relevante Einstellungen in der Konfigurationsdatei config/app.php vornehmen (z. B. die maximale Protokolldateigröße, die maximal zulässige Anzahl von Protokolldateien pro Tag usw.).
Laravel bietet außerdem eine sehr praktische Debugging-Symbolleiste (Debug-Leiste), mit der verschiedene Debugging-Informationen direkt im Browser angezeigt werden können, einschließlich Anforderungsinformationen, SQL-Abfrageanweisungen und Antwortzeit, Speichernutzung usw. Entwickler können entsprechende Einstellungen in der Konfigurationsdatei config/app.php vornehmen.
Laravel bietet auch das leistungsstarke Befehlszeilentool Artisan, mit dem Entwickler verschiedene Vorgänge ausführen können, einschließlich Debugging-bezogener Funktionen. Entwickler können beispielsweise den Befehl php artisan tinker ausführen, um das Tinker-Tool aufzurufen und dort verschiedene Tests und Debugging durchzuführen.
Im Allgemeinen bietet Laravel sehr umfassende Tools zur Fehlerbehebung. Im eigentlichen Entwicklungsprozess können Entwickler durch die Kombination dieser Tools verschiedene Fehler schnell lokalisieren und beheben und die Entwicklungseffizienz verbessern. Zusätzlich zu den von Laravel bereitgestellten Standardtools können Entwickler ihre Fehler-Debugging-Tools natürlich auch durch angepasste Erweiterungspakete weiter verbessern.
Das obige ist der detaillierte Inhalt vonWas können die Fehler-Debugging-Tools von Laravel?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!